What Is Included?

One reason travelers love Viking Cruises is the excellent value.

Most itineraries include:

✅ Daily breakfast

✅ Lunch

✅ Multi-course dinners

✅ Complimentary wine and beer with meals

✅ One included excursion in every port

✅ Wi-Fi

✅ Port taxes

✅ Cultural lectures

✅ Destination performances

Additional premium excursions are available for travelers wanting even more immersive experiences.

Dining on Viking

Dining focuses on regional flavors inspired by the destinations you visit.

Expect menus featuring:

  • French cuisine on the Seine
  • German specialties on the Rhine
  • Austrian dishes along the Danube
  • Portuguese favorites on the Douro

Breakfast and lunch are generally buffet-style with made-to-order options, while dinner is a leisurely multi-course experience.

How Much Does a Viking River Cruise Cost?

Pricing depends on:

  • Destination
  • Cruise length
  • Cabin category
  • Season

Typical starting prices:

  • 7-night cruises: approximately $2,500–$4,500+ per person
  • 10–15 night cruises: $4,500–$8,500+ per person
  • Suites and premium sailings cost more.

Airfare, pre- and post-cruise hotel stays, and optional excursions may be additional.

Tips for First-Time Viking Guests

  • Book early for the best cabin selection.
  • Consider extending your stay before or after your cruise.
  • Pack comfortable walking shoes.
  • Bring layers for changing weather.
  • Purchase travel insurance.
  • Arrive at least one day before embarkation if flying internationally.
